Output 3fc8fa291e2a3708b3b96b6a4894396f0df64eab2d65274cc5e8b17d3c8d2421:1

value
327257615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2bc3dcbbc0c401216ece3e183e0c3368c400cc OP_EQUAL
address
34FyGmQw1wUbU1zeijMA5TwxfB4XgSZWyn
transaction
3fc8fa291e2a3708b3b96b6a4894396f0df64eab2d65274cc5e8b17d3c8d2421
spent
true